Role Overview IT Project Management

In this mid-level IT Project Manager role, you will drive the successful delivery of digital, cloud, and software projects across multiple industries. Working with technical teams, business analysts, and stakeholders, you will ensure projects are completed on time, within budget, and to stakeholder expectations. You will play a pivotal part in translating client goals into practical project plans, managing risks, and fostering a culture of innovation and continuous improvement. Key Responsibilities Project Delivery, Team Leadership, and Stakeholder Management

Plan, execute, and monitor IT, cloud, and software projects, ensuring alignment with client requirements and business objectives. Build strong relationships with internal teams, clients, and external partners, ensuring effective communication and stakeholder engagement throughout the project lifecycle. Collaborate with business analysts, software engineers, and subject matter experts to define and refine project scope, deliverables, and milestones. Proactively identify, assess, and mitigate project risks and issues, adjusting plans as necessary to achieve successful outcomes. Manage resources, budgets, and schedules to optimize project efficiency and delivery. Prepare and present regular project status updates, documentation, and reports to stakeholders and leadership. Facilitate project meetings, workshops, and reviews to drive progress and address challenges. Promote an inclusive project environment that values collaboration, equitable participation, and continuous improvement. Essential Skills and Experience IT Project Management, Communication, and Leadership

Bachelor's deg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, Business, or related field, or equivalent professional experience. 3+ years of hands-on experience managing IT, cloud, or software projects, ideally within a consultancy or digital solutions environment. Proven ability to lead cross-functional teams and collaborate with stakeholders at all organizational levels. Strong organizational, analytical, and problem-solving skills with a keen attention to detail. Excellent written and verbal communication skills, able to explain technical concepts to non-technical audiences. Familiarity with project management tools (such as Jira, Trello, MS Project) and pro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ite. Self-motivated, adaptable, and comfortable managing multiple priorities in a fast-paced, evolving environment. Desirable Skills Agile, Cloud Projects, Software Delivery, Certifications

Working knowledge of Agile methodologies (e.g. Scrum or Kanban) and experience leading Agile project teams. Experience in cloud migration, enterprise software delivery, or digital transformation projects. Certifications such as PMP, PRINCE2, Scrum Master, or equivalent are beneficial but not required. Understanding of software development life cycle (SDLC), DevOps, or automation practices. Interest in emerging technologies, including cloud-native solutions or AI-driven transformation.
